Pennsylvania Inheritance Taxes
When dealing with probate and estate administration, be aware that Pennsylvania imposes inheritance taxes on the decedent's assets. The tax rate is determined by the relationship of the decedent to the person inheriting the property (the beneficiary). The tax rate...
Probate – What is it?
Many people want to avoid Probate but are not sure what that term means. Here is a simple way to understand Probate. When a person dies owning assets in his or her name alone, an estate must be "opened" by a personal representative to handle the assets and to settle...
